Python är ett internet- och systemprogrammeringsspråk vars popularitet växer i dagens snabba mjukvaruutvecklingsmiljö, och detta är inte förvånande: det är enkelt (men tillförlitligt), objektorienterat (men kan användas som ett processpråk), utdragbart, skalbart och har lätt att lära sig syntax som är tydlig och kortfattad.
Python kombinerar kraften hos ett kompilerat objektspråk som Java och C ++ med användarvänlighet och snabb utvecklingstid för ett skriptspråk. Faktum är att syntaxen är så lätt att förstå att du är mer benägna att förstå det snabbare än något annat populärt skriptspråk som används idag! Och vi valde just de bästa böckerna för att lära dig Python för programmeringsälskare!
Lista
- 10. Python. Application Creation, Chan
- 9. Python-programmering: En steg för steg-guide för nybörjare, Jenkins
- 8. Python-programmeringsspråk, Susie
- 7. Python-hemligheter. 59 rekommendationer för att skriva effektiv kod, Slatkin
- 6. Learning Python, Lutz
- 5. Python-programmering för nybörjare, McGrath
- 4. Python i praktiken, Summerfield
- 3. Python - till högsta höjder, Ramallo
- 2. Vi programmerar i Python, Dawson
- 1. Skrapa webbplatser med Python, Mitchell
10. Skapa applikationer, Chan
I "Pytonorm Skapa applikation»Internetprogramvaruingenjör och teknisk instruktör Wesley Chun förser utvecklare med allt de behöver veta för att snabbt lära sig Python.
Precis som resten av böckerna i Core-serien erbjuder Core Python-programmering hundratals branschkodutdrag och exempel riktade till professionella utvecklare som vill använda sina befintliga färdigheter!
I synnerhet ger Core Python-programmering många interaktiva exempel som du kan gå in i Python-tolkaren precis framför dig! Slutligen presenterar vi ett kapitel som visar dig steg för steg hur du kan utöka Python med C eller C ++.
9. Python-programmering: En steg för steg-guide för nybörjare, Jenkins
Läs mer om datorprogrammering och hur du kommer igång med ett programmeringsspråk. "Python-programmering: En steg för steg-guide för nybörjare"Kommer att hjälpa till att förstå de olika funktionerna i Python-programmeringsspråket och uppskatta dess kraft. Övergången från en nybörjare programmerare till en specialist. Den här boken utforskar alla aspekter av Pythons språk.
Den här boken kan vara en bra start för en nybörjare; detta är en steg-för-steg-guide för alla som vill börja lära sig Python-programmering från början. Detta hjälper dig att förbereda en solid grund för datorprogrammering, och det kommer att vara lätt för dig att lära dig något annat programmeringsspråk.
8. Python-programmeringsspråk, Susie
Boken introducerar Python, dess mest kända variationer och programmeringsmetoder. Förutom grundläggande frågor (språk, ett vanligt bibliotek, effektiv programmering, ordbehandling) har situationer för användning av Python-språket som är vanligare än andra, från matrisberäkningar till program med mer komplexa grafiska detaljer, studerats.
Genom att följa den kurs som boken behandlar kan du förbättra din produktivitet med Python. Boken kommer att vara mest användbar för studenter med specialiteter inom mjukvaruutveckling och arkitektur av programvarusystem.
7. 59 rekommendationer för att skriva effektiv kod, Slatkin
«Python hemligheterRekommenderas för studenter som en utmärkt kompakt källa för grundläggande tips om ett mycket brett spektrum av ämnen för Python-proffsen. Bästa praxis för alla viktiga utvecklingsområden för Python 3.x och 2.x, med detaljerade förklaringar och exempel.
Bra metoder för att skriva funktioner som klargör avsikter hjälper dig att undvika ett antal misstag. Täckning för hur man mer exakt kan komponera kod med hjälp av matriser och klasser, hur man kan bli av med metaklassfällor. Mer effektiva metoder för parallellism.
Klassiska metoder och idiomer för att utnyttja Python inbyggda moduler. Verktyg och bästa metoder för samarbetsutveckling. Felsökning, validering och optimeringslösningar för att förbättra kvalitet och prestanda.
6. Learning Python, Lutz
Få en omfattande och omfattande introduktion till Python-bassspråket med stöd för denna handledning. Baserat på en populär handledning av författaren Mark Lutz bidrar denna publikation till snabbt skrivande av effektiv, högkvalitativ Python-kod. Detta är det bästa sättet att komma igång, oavsett om du är en nybörjare eller en professionell programmerare som är bekant med andra språk.
«Lär dig Python»Denna enkla självstudiehandbok, komplett med tester, övningar och användbara övningar, hjälper dig att komma igång med Python 2.7 och 3.3 - de senaste utgåvorna på raderna 3.X och 2.X - samt alla andra utgåvor för allmänt bruk idag.
Dessutom kommer du att lära dig några av de avancerade funktionerna i språket som nyligen har blivit vanligare i Python-koden.
5. Python-programmering för nybörjare, McGrath
Python är ett fritt tillgängligt programmeringsspråk som gör det lättare att lösa ett datorproblem som att ställa en fråga på forumet.
«Python-programmering för nybörjare"Täcker allt som läsaren behöver veta för att starta kodningen i Python. Denna lättanvända guide är den perfekta följeslagaren för snabbt och produktivt lärande.
4. Python i praktiken, Summerfield
Om du är en erfaren utvecklare, "Python i praktiken"Kan hjälpa dig att förbättra kvaliteten, tillförlitligheten, hastigheten, användbarheten och användbarheten för alla dina Python-program.
Mark Summerfield fokuserar på fyra viktiga ämnen: designmönster för kodning av elegans, snabbare bearbetning genom samtidighet och sammanställd Python (Cython), nätverk på hög nivå och grafik.
Den identifierar beprövade designmönster som är användbara i Python, täcker dem med expertkvalitetskod och förklarar varför vissa objektorienterade designmönster inte är relaterade till Python.
Han avslöjar också flera kontraproduktiva myter om Python-programmering och visar till exempel hur Python kan dra full nytta av multicore-hårdvara.
3. Python - till högsta höjder, Ramallo
Enkelheten med Python låter dig arbeta snabbt, men det betyder ofta att du inte ansluter alla funktioner som den har att erbjuda. Med denna grundläggande guide kommer du att lära dig hur du skriver effektiv idiomatisk Python-kod med dess effektiva - och kanske mest glömda - funktioner.
Författaren Luciano Ramallo introducerar dig nyckelfunktionerna i Python-språket och visar hur du gör din kod kortare, snabbare och mer läsbar samtidigt.
Många erfarna programmerare försöker böja Python för att matcha mönster som de har lärt sig på andra språk och öppnar aldrig upp Pythons möjligheter utanför deras erfarenhet. Använda boken "Python - till höjden av excellenceDessa programmerare kommer att lära sig i detalj hur de ska bli kompetenta i Python 3.
2. Vi programmerar i Python, Dawson
Om du nyligen har börjat förstå Python-programmering och letar efter en seriös introduktion är den här guiden åt dig. Böcker från serien "Programmering i Python”, Utvecklad av datalärarlärare, lär grunderna i programmering genom den okomplicerade skapandet av spel.
Du får de färdigheter du behöver för mer praktiska Python-programmeringsapplikationer och lära dig hur dessa färdigheter kan användas i verkliga skript. Bäst av allt, när du är klar med den här boken kommer du att kunna tillämpa de grundläggande principerna som du har lärt dig till nästa programmeringsspråk som du kommer att arbeta med.
1. Skrapa webbplatser med Python, Mitchell
Om programmering är magi, är webbskrapning verkligen en form av magi. Genom att skriva ett enkelt automatiserat program kan du fråga webbservrar, begära data och analysera det för att extrahera nödvändig information.
Utvidgad upplaga "Skrapa webbplatser med Python”Inte bara introducerar dig för Internet-sökningar, utan fungerar också som en uttömmande guide för att samla nästan alla typer av data från det moderna Internet.